🤖 APPRODE AR: Prototype of A PROduct Development Augmented Reality application
Fornasarig is undertaking the APPRODE AR project as part of the SILEO initiative. The project focuses on leveraging advanced 3D modeling and augmented reality technologies to optimize furniture design and prototyping. In collaboration with Mario Manganelli, a technology provider with expertise in 3D applications and digital design, TIEMMESET aims to enhance product development through virtual prototyping. This approach will enable faster iterations, reduce material waste, and improve customization capabilities by allowing clients to visualize and modify designs in a digital environment. The project includes the creation of 3D models and renderings for three new furniture products, the integration of augmented reality for design validation and client interaction, and the use of photogrammetry to digitally recreate selected finishes within a virtual reality module. It also involves the preparation of 3D printing files to streamline prototyping and the potential development of an interactive product configurator to assess usability and effectiveness in the sales process.
